Competition Levels
Head Terms
90-100Single or two-word phrases like 'web hosting' or 'domain names'. Dominated by major brands with high authority.
Focus on brand building and direct traffic. Ranking is unlikely for new sites.
Specific Hosting Types
75-90Keywords like 'VPS hosting', 'WordPress hosting', or 'dedicated server'. High commercial intent and competition.
Create detailed landing pages and comparison content. Requires a strong backlink profile.
Comparison and Review Keywords
60-80Long-tail phrases like 'siteground vs bluehost review'. Users are near a purchase decision.
Produce in-depth, unbiased reviews and comparisons. Target affiliate and review sites for links.
Niche and Problem-Based Keywords
30-60Queries like 'how to migrate wordpress to new host' or 'best hosting for ecommerce'. Lower volume but high relevance.
Create blog posts, tutorials, and knowledge base articles. Answer specific user questions.

Emerging Trends
AI and Search Generative Experience (SGE)
AI-generated answers in search results may reduce clicks to hosting sites. Content must be authoritative and citable to appear in SGE.
Core Web Vitals as a Key Differentiator
Site speed and user experience are critical ranking factors. Hosting companies can use their own performance as a marketing tool.
Growth of Niche Hosting SEO
Demand is increasing for specialized hosting for developers or specific applications. This creates new keyword opportunities.

How long does it take to rank for competitive web hosting keywords?
For medium-competition keywords, expect 6 to 12 months. For high-competition head terms, it can take years and is often not feasible for new sites.
What content formats work best for hosting SEO?
Long-form comparison articles, detailed 'how-to' guides, performance benchmark reports, and case studies are effective.
Is link building necessary in the hosting industry?
Yes. Earning backlinks from authoritative tech and review sites is critical to building the domain authority needed to compete.
What is the role of technical SEO for a hosting provider?
Technical SEO is fundamental. Fast loading times, server reliability, and security directly impact rankings and user trust. It is also a product selling point.
How do you compete with established brands in hosting SEO?
Focus on niche markets and long-tail keywords. Create content that addresses specific problems that large providers overlook. Build authority in a defined area.
